  • FirePro V5800 has 34% more power consumption, than Quadro M2200.
  • Quadro M2200 has 3 GB more memory, than FirePro V5800.
  • FirePro V5800 is used in Desktops, and Quadro M2200 - in Mobile workstations.
  • FirePro V5800 is build with TeraScale 2 architecture, and Quadro M2200 - with Maxwell.
  • Core clock speed of Quadro M2200 is 4 MHz higher, than FirePro V5800.
  • FirePro V5800 is manufactured by 40 nm process technology, and Quadro M2200 - by 28 nm process technology.
  • Memory clock speed of Quadro M2200 is 1508 MHz higher, than FirePro V5800.
